Correction

Correction

This article refers to:
Lumbopelvic Fixation Versus Novel Adjustable Plate for Sacral Fractures: A Retrospective Comparative Study

Article title: Lumbopelvic Fixation Versus Novel Adjustable Plate for Sacral Fractures: A Retrospective Comparative Study

Authors: Zhang, R., Yin, Y., Li, S., Li, A., Hou, Z., & Zhang, Y.

Journal: Journal of Investigative Surgery

DOI: http://dx.doi.org/10.1080/08941939.2019.1569737

When the above article was published online, the figure 1 legend is incoherent. This has now been updated to:

FIGURE 1 Intraoperative radiographic images of the lumbopelvic technique were presented. A, the projection of pedicle probes was performed to check the safety of the pedicle screw channels, B, the nuts of pedicle screw were tightened after the displaced sacral fragments

The online version of this article has been corrected.
